The pHAT DAC provides a super affordable high-quality DAC for the Raspberry Pi. Pumping out 24-bits at 192KHz of audio goodness from the Raspberry Pi's I2S interface on the 2x20 pin GPIO header. This kit has a 3.5mm stereo jack pre-assembled but doesn't include a dual RCA phono connector. Though designed to match the format of the Raspberry Pi Zero it is compatible with all 40-pin GPIO Raspberry Pi variants (2/B+/A+/Zero). Features: 24-bit audio at 192KHz Line out stereo jack Optional landing for dual RCA phono connector Compatible with Pi 2/B+/A+/Zero pHAT format board Uses the PCM5102A DAC to work with the Raspberry Pi I2S interface Kit includes: Assembled pHAT DAC 2x20 0.1" female GPIO header At the heart of pHAT DAC is Texas Instrument's PCM5102A stereo audio DAC chip.
